What is Property Tax Assistance

The Michigan Property Tax Assistance Form is a government document used by homeowners to apply for assistance with past due property taxes through Michigan's Loan Rescue Program.

Purpose and Benefits of the Michigan Property Tax Assistance Form

This form serves a key purpose by providing financial assistance to eligible homeowners. The advantages of applying through this form include:
  • Access to a maximum assistance amount of $30,000.
  • Forgivable loans that reduce at a rate of 20% each year if the home remains the primary residence of the homeowner.
  • Eligibility for participation in the loan rescue program, aimed at offering a lifeline to those in distress.
These features highlight the benefits of applying for assistance and underscore the importance of the form in navigating financial challenges related to property taxes in Michigan.

Eligibility Criteria for the Michigan Property Tax Assistance Form

To qualify for assistance through the Michigan Property Tax Assistance Form, homeowners must meet specific eligibility requirements. These criteria include:
  • Being a resident of Michigan.
  • Owning the property at risk of tax foreclosure.
  • Demonstrating a financial need based on household income.
Homeowners should review these requirements carefully to ensure they fulfill all conditions before applying.
